CCS is increasingly becoming popular in advanced countries such the U.S. CCS plants can help tackle some of the grave issues of carbon emission. CCS is a sophisticated yet cutting-edge emission reduction process, which is intended towards curbing carbon the release of excessive volume of carbon dioxide into the open air. CCS process involves collection, transportation and injection of captured carbon deep into the ground. The procedure is complex however effective. In CCS, CO2 is segregated from other gases and stored separately. After separation, the captured CO2 is transported to suitable reservoir with helps tracks, ships and pipelines. The capture is usually injected into deep wells or underground rock formation, which eliminates any chance of escape. Regional Analysis Europe, Asia Pacific (APAC), North America are some of the regions that are covered in MRFR’s report. North America is the largest market for carbon capture and storage (CCS). In fact, the most number of CCG projects are in North America, with the U.S accounting for the majority of them. In terms of revenue, the U.S. leads the market in North America. Consequently, the U.S. also has the highest storage capacity of carbon in the world. Kemper County coal CCS plant in Mississippi will supposedly have pre-combustion carbon capture capability. The CCS plant is likely to capture close to 65% of emission (~3.5 million tons per year)
